使用Java语言编写一个五子棋UI界面并实现网络对战功能(非局域网)

一,前期准备

1,Java IDE(Eclipse)与JDK的安装与配置
jdk-15.0.1-免配置路径版
提取码:earu
免安装版Eclipse 解压即可使用
提取码:5iyy

网络上很多配置jdk的方法,我不再重复
这里提供一种便捷操作的方法(针对新手)
由于高版本jdk不需要手动配置路径,将我上传的jdk资源下载后一键安装,路径即可自动配置

2,一台云主机

阿里云,腾讯云,华为云的云主机均可,我用的是windows系统
(window是自带的远程连接很方便),如果想用其他的也可,最好选择一个有桌面的,这样调试起来容易些
在云主机上同样需要安装Eclipse与配置jdk,步骤同上
如果内存较大的可以安装数据库,这样编写的程序上可以加账号登录注册功能

我的云主机

使用Java语言编写一个五子棋UI界面并实现网络对战功能(非局域网)相关推荐

  1. 利用Java语言编写一个猜数字游戏(有次数限制)

    猜数字小游戏. 利用Java语言编写. 题目: 用代码模拟猜数字的小游戏. 思路: 1.首先需要产生一个随机数字,并且一旦产生不再变化.用Random的nextInt方法 2.需要键盘输入,所以用到了 ...

  2. 如果用java swing编写一个五子棋(人人对战)

    2020博客之星年度总评选进行中:请为74号的狗子投上宝贵的一票! 我的投票地址:点击为我投票 写在前面: 大家好,我是 花狗Fdog ,来自内蒙古的一个小城市,目前在泰州读书. 很感谢能有这样一个平 ...

  3. 用java编写一个简易功能画板_用Java语言编写一个简易画板

    讲了三篇概博客的概念,今天,我们来一点实际的东西.我们来探讨一下如何用Java语言,编写一块简易的画图板. 一.需求分析 无论我们使用什么语言,去编写一个什么样的项目,我们的第一步,总是去分析这个项目 ...

  4. 使用java语言编写一个简易的计算器(完整代码与详细步骤都有哦!)

    [案例介绍] 1.案例描述 本案例要求利用Java Swing 图形组件开发一个可以进行简单的算术运算的图形化计算器. 2.运行结果 运行结果 [案例目标] 学会分析"简易计算器" ...

  5. java编程九九乘法表_如何用JAVA语言编写一个九九乘法表

    教一下学了JAVA語言的同学们撰写一个99玖玖乘决表 方法 进行设计构思:假如把99玖玖乘决报表中如"1*1=1"算式全部当作一个一字的笔画体得话,99玖玖乘决表可当作一个倾斜角二 ...

  6. 用java语言如何编写圆面积_用java语言编写一个圆面积的求法

    importjava.io.BufferedReader;importjava.io.InputStreamReader;publicclasstest{publicstaticvoidmain(St ...

  7. 用JAVA语言编写一个评委评分命令行程序

    该程序需具备如下功能: (1)用户能设定评委人数和选手人数: (2)某选手完成表演后,能输入该选手的姓名,每个评委(评委用数字编号表示,0表示评委1,其他类推)的评分(区间[0,10]上): (3)选 ...

  8. 用Java语言编写一个答答租车系统

    import java.util.*; public class test {public static void main(String[] args) {car1 A1=new car1();ca ...

  9. java语言编写计算器_第二次作业利用java语言编写计算器进行四则运算

    随着第一次作业的完成,助教 牛老师又布置了第二次作业:用java语言编写一个程序然后进行四则运算用户用键盘输入一个字符来结束程序显示统计结果.一开始看到这个题目我也着实吓了一跳 因为不知道如何下手而且 ...

最新文章

  1. 深度有趣 | 22 天马行空的DeepDream
  2. linux 瘦客户机系统,2X ThinClientOS基于Linux的瘦客户端系统 | MOS86
  3. 计算机编程语言python-初学者最容易学的六种编程语言
  4. python工程师-Python工程师必看的面试问题与解答(中)
  5. [WCF]配置文件中Certificate 的encodeValue怎么设置?
  6. 手机号归属地区编码_这些关于手机号码的冷知识 你知道吗
  7. solr从pdf、office文档中建立索引
  8. MySQL学习(三)
  9. 求背包问题所有解(C++实现)
  10. ...android平板办公,教科书式安卓全 面屏平板:华为MatePad Pro构建智慧办公新体验...
  11. 将数值位转换为字符位后输出
  12. Linux on-the-fly kernel patching without LKM
  13. Mac WebStorm 破解
  14. java docx4j 合并word_使用docx4j进行docx文档合并。
  15. 车企号脉,资本试药,出行服务带病也要上场
  16. 优学院中国近现代史纲要试题及答案
  17. 7-7 浪漫的表白 (10 分) 计算生日差据天数
  18. 蓝字冲销是什么意思_什么叫红冲蓝补?
  19. HDUOJ 4513 吉哥系列故事——完美队形II
  20. 【表单设计】优秀表单设计案例

热门文章

  1. CSS实现文字动画效果
  2. MySQL中 begin 事务 begin ,第二个begin带自动提交功能???
  3. 三星s8怎么分屏操作_三星Z Fold 2 5G体验:用过才明白,这就是理想中的可折叠屏手机...
  4. 小米4 手机红外接口工作了
  5. 实用系列1 —— 视频中的语音转换成文字
  6. android即时通讯ui框架,android IM即时通信之聊天界面UI框架
  7. Kubernetes 二进制安装详细步骤
  8. 区块链普惠云签扶持计划 京东数科助力中小企业复工复产
  9. 用友漏洞php,Phpwind GET型CSRF任意代码执行漏洞公开
  10. 但管努力,莫问前程,事在人为,功不唐捐